Things to do recommended for couples
For a romantic getaway in Glacier National Park, explore the stunning trails hand-in-hand, enjoy a scenic drive along Going-to-the-Sun Road, and relax with a picnic by Lake McDonald. Don't miss a sunset boat cruise for unforgettable views over the shimmering waters.
Things to do recommended for families
At Glacier National Park, West Glacier, Montana, families can enjoy kid-friendly hikes, scenic boat tours, and interactive ranger programmes, providing a uniquely local experience. These activities create a memorable and engaging adventure for travellers seeking authentic U.S. national park charm.
Things to do recommended for groups
Experience the breathtaking beauty of Glacier National Park with guided hikes through stunning landscapes or enjoy a scenic drive along the Going-to-the-Sun Road. For a unique adventure, take a group boat tour on Lake McDonald to soak in the magnificent views.
